Jak & Daxter 4: A few concept arts have surfaced – they are quite gritty!

Naughy Dog had plans after releasing Jak 3 back in 2004 – sure, they began working on Uncharted’s first game, but they also were concepting to continue Jak & Daxter with a fourth episode, which eventually never happened. Why didn’t it end up as a game? Probably Naughty Dog didn’t want to continue with the series, which got more and more dark as the episodes went by – they really have derailed from the friendly, cartoony look of the first game…

The concept arts were presented on the exhibition held for celebrating the 30th birthday of Naughty Dog, but thanks to Scribble Art Studios, who work in concept art creation, have published these online too. The anniversary also sees the release of an art book, and a few images have leaked prematurely out of this book as well.

It seems to us that Naughty Dog will not return to their former series (Crash Bandicoot would be the other one, which was originally a PlayStation-exclusive series), nobody knows what they end up doing after releasing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End next year. Maybe Sony will ask them to go back to one of their franchises, maybe not. We’ll see.
